Bull Rider Ahston Shali Goes 88 Points to Win Opening Round of Canadian Finals Rodeo

Ashton Shali entered the CFR with just over $17,000 earned at Canadian rodeos. After the performance, he is up to over $28,000 thanks to an 88-point ride.

Shali was one of two Bull Riders to go the full 8 seconds, with William Barrows being marked 52.5 points.

“That’s a big strong bull... just happy to have my name beside him today and do my job and have it all work out.”

It is the biggest win of the season for Shali, who has moved up to fifth in the CFR standings.
